  • Because I requested specific fabrics and she wanted to ensure the tail hole was in the right place and the right size so they could still feel comfortable, I will be picking them up next Thursday. I can take picture to post when I get them.

    The tail hole has been my biggest issue with most of the commercially available ones. The placement isn't quite right and the girls then feel like they can not hold their tail correctly and then they chew them off.

    We tried these on the girls and they didn't seem to mind them. They curled their tails as the normally do. Of course, I only forsee myself using them when we are at agility class so they won't have to wear them very long.

    Whatever you decide to use try to remember that the likelihood they last more than a day is low unless you are incredibly vigilant. Personally, I gave up on the panties. The bleeding was never very much & Ella kept herself incredibly clean so I rarely saw or had blood spots to clean up. The worst were my sheets (yes, my spoiled B sleeps under the covers at my feet). I tried keeping panties on her but by morning they were shredded as well as sanitary napkin bits everywhere. It was cheaper just to change my sheets daily.
